how does fossil fuel use affect the climate

Respuesta :

EIJIro
EIJIro EIJIro
  • 02-04-2021

Answer:

Fossil fuels produce large quantities of carbon dioxide when burned. Carbon emissions trap heat in the atmosphere and lead to climate change. In the United States, the burning of fossil fuels, particularly for the power and transportation sectors, accounts for about three-quarters of our carbon emissions.
